ACC2000: Column with Data Type of Bit Does Not Allow Null Value in Access Project

This article applies only to a Microsoft Access project (.adp).


SYMPTOMS

In a Microsoft Access project, if you create a field in a table and set the field's data type to Bit, you cannot click to select the AllowNulls property check box.

RESOLUTION

To resolve this problem, obtain Microsoft Office 2000 Service Release 1/1a (SR-1/SR-1a).

STATUS

Microsoft has confirmed that this is a problem in the Microsoft products that are listed at the beginning of this article. This problem was corrected in Microsoft Office 2000 SR-1/SR-1a.
